Job Description

As our Business Operations Manager, you will play a key role in building and optimizing the processes that fuel our growth. You’ll collaborate across departments (Product, Engineering, Sales, Marketing, and Finance), ensuring alignment between strategy and execution. This is a high-impact, highly visible role for someone who loves solving complex problems and creating structure in fast-paced environments. The role also includes managing the day-to-day operations of our office.
